In 1878, as the wave of Western culture spreads through Japan, Miyo, a girl orphaned in the Satsuma Rebellion, works at a curio shop in Nagasaki called Vingt. The dresses, sewing machines, binoculars, boots, and other items acquired at the Paris Exhibition by the proprietor Momotoshi Koura have aroused her curiosity. Miyo accumulates experience in her job while using the clairvoyant ability which she has possessed since she was very young. The story vibrantly depicts a new age that visits a Nagasaki thriving with merchants and prostitutes, centering on Miyo's changes as she begins to experience feelings for Momotoshi akin to the awakening of love, and Momotoshi's past, which gradually comes to light. Ochibi-san has a unique feature that I am sure will make it a hot commodity back home—it is in Japanese and in English! The 128-page collection of one-page gag comics are presented in full-color when in Japanese and are then translated into English on the opposite page by the renowned American commentator/reporter Richard Berger, based in Japan. The volume is made up of newspaper strips that were in the Asahi Shinbun.

“Ever since I was a little girl, I’ve been infatuated with the “other side”; the world of splendor. Yes, I wanted to become one of those glittering stars. And so, my dream has come true. But now…All I want is to be beloved by someone.” When she was young, Yukino Miyashita wanted, more than anything else, to become an idol. However, after accomplishing her dream, the idol group she was part of failed to sell, and she returned to school, facing alienation from her peers. Now, at age 18, Yukino is living alone in Tokyo, half-heartedly trying to start a new life as a talent manager, while not quite able to put her idol days behind her.
